KalVista Pharmaceuticals, Inc. (KALV) History

KalVista Pharmaceuticals, Inc. Founding Timeline

Year established

KalVista Pharmaceuticals, Inc. was established in 2011.

Original location

The company's original location is Cambridge, UK.

KalVista Pharmaceuticals, Inc. Evolution Milestones

Year Key Event Significance
2011 Company Founded Established as a drug discovery and development company focused on novel small molecule plasma kallikrein inhibitors.
2015 Initial Public Offering (IPO) KalVista Pharmaceuticals went public, trading on the NASDAQ, providing capital to advance its clinical programs.
2017 Phase 2 Clinical Trial Results for KVD818 Reported positive results from a Phase 2 clinical trial of KVD818, an oral plasma kallikrein inhibitor, for the treatment of hereditary angioedema (HAE).
2020 Strategic Collaboration with Merck Entered into a strategic collaboration with Merck, granting Merck an exclusive license to develop, manufacture, and commercialize KVD824 (now known as MK-7147) for diabetic macular edema (DME) and other indications. KalVista received an upfront payment and was eligible for milestone payments and royalties.
2021 Phase 3 Clinical Trial Initiation for Sebetralstat Initiated the Phase 3 KONFIDENT clinical trial evaluating the efficacy and safety of sebetralstat, an oral on-demand treatment for HAE attacks.
2024 Acquisition by CSL Behring Announced that it would be acquired by CSL Behring, a global biotechnology leader, for $3.4 billion. This acquisition aimed to strengthen CSL Behring's presence in the hereditary angioedema (HAE) market.

KalVista Pharmaceuticals, Inc. Transformative Moments

  • Strategic Collaboration with Merck: The collaboration with Merck in 2020 was a transformative moment, providing significant financial resources and validation of KalVista's scientific approach. This deal allowed KalVista to focus on its core HAE program while benefiting from Merck's expertise in developing and commercializing treatments for other indications.
  • Positive Clinical Trial Results: Positive Phase 2 results for KVD818 and the progression of sebetralstat into Phase 3 trials marked critical milestones, demonstrating the potential of its oral plasma kallikrein inhibitors and attracting investor interest.
  • Acquisition by CSL Behring: The acquisition by CSL Behring in 2024 for $3.4 billion represents the culmination of KalVista's efforts to develop innovative therapies for HAE. This acquisition not only provided substantial value to shareholders but also promised to accelerate the development and commercialization of sebetralstat under CSL Behring's global reach.

KalVista Pharmaceuticals, Inc. (KALV) How It Makes Money

KalVista Pharmaceuticals, Inc. operates as a pharmaceutical company focused on discovering, developing, and commercializing small molecule protease inhibitors for diseases with significant unmet needs. Currently, KalVista primarily generates revenue through licensing agreements and collaborations related to its research and development programs, as it does not have products on the market generating sales revenue.

KalVista Pharmaceuticals, Inc. Revenue Breakdown

Revenue Stream % of Total Growth Trend
Licensing Agreements 100% Dependent on new agreements and milestones

KalVista Pharmaceuticals, Inc. Business Economics

KalVista's business economics are rooted in the biotechnology sector, characterized by high research and development (R&D) costs and a lengthy regulatory approval process. The company focuses on developing innovative therapies, particularly for hereditary angioedema (HAE) and other indications. Here are some key aspects of their business economics:

  • R&D Investment: A significant portion of KalVista's expenditure is allocated to R&D. This includes preclinical studies, clinical trials, and drug development activities.
  • Intellectual Property: Patents and proprietary technology are crucial assets. Successful development and patent protection can lead to substantial market exclusivity and high returns on investment.
  • Partnerships and Licensing: Revenue is generated through strategic partnerships and licensing agreements with larger pharmaceutical companies. These collaborations often involve upfront payments, milestone payments, and royalties on future sales.
  • Regulatory Approval: Securing regulatory approval from agencies like the FDA is essential for commercializing products. The costs associated with clinical trials and regulatory submissions are substantial.
